mobile theme mode icon
theme mode light icon theme mode dark icon
Random Question Slumpmässig
speech play
speech pause
speech stop

Förstå flockar i datavetenskap

Inom datavetenskap är en flock en grupp processer eller trådar som samverkar för att uppnå ett gemensamt mål. En flock används ofta i distribuerade system där flera processer behöver koordinera sina handlingar och kommunicera med varandra.

En flock kan ses som en enda enhet som representerar det kollektiva beteendet hos dess medlemsprocesser. Till exempel kan en flock fåglar flyga tillsammans på ett koordinerat sätt, där varje fågel reagerar på sina grannars rörelser. På samma sätt kan en flock processer arbeta tillsammans för att lösa ett komplext problem, där varje process bidrar till den övergripande lösningen.

Flockar används ofta i distribuerade system för att uppnå skalbarhet och feltolerans. Genom att fördela arbetsbelastningen mellan flera processer kan ett system hantera fler uppgifter och återhämta sig snabbare från fel. Flockar kan också användas för att implementera mer sofistikerat beteende, såsom konsensusprotokoll eller algoritmer för val av ledare. Samordning: Flockar tillåter medlemsprocesser att samordna sina handlingar och arbeta tillsammans mot ett gemensamt mål.
2. Skalbarhet: Genom att fördela arbetsbelastningen mellan flera processer kan flockar hantera fler uppgifter och skala till större system.
3. Feltolerans: Om en process misslyckas kan de andra processerna i flocken fortsätta att fungera och upprätthålla systemets övergripande beteende.
4. Konsistens: Flockar kan användas för att säkerställa att alla medlemsprocesser har samma syn på systemtillståndet, vilket är viktigt för att upprätthålla konsekvens och undvika fel.
5. Ledarval: Flockar kan användas för att välja en ledarprocess som ansvarar för att samordna de andra processernas agerande.

Knowway.org använder cookies för att ge dig en bättre service. Genom att använda Knowway.org, godkänner du vår användning av cookies. För detaljerad information kan du granska vår Cookie Policy text. close-policy